SoSoValue was initially founded as a data analytics platform by a team of developers and entrepreneurs with deep expertise in blockchain technology and financial markets. The project gained significant traction for providing real-time, actionable insights into on-chain activities, fund flows, and market sentiment. Building on this success and recognising the need for a dedicated execution layer for data-driven applications, the core team spearheaded the development of the ValueChain. This evolution transformed SoSoValue from a service provider into a foundational blockchain protocol, with the SOSO token becoming its native economic unit. The team remains actively involved, focusing on core protocol development and fostering a robust ecosystem of data providers and dApp builders on the ValueChain.
The SoSoValue ecosystem operates on the ValueChain, a purpose-built Layer 1 blockchain. At its core, it uses a Proof-of-Stake (PoS) consensus mechanism to validate transactions and produce new blocks. SOSO token holders can participate as validators by staking a significant amount of tokens, or they can delegate their SOSO to existing validators. This process secures the network and processes transactions, for which validators and delegators earn rewards in SOSO. As an EVM-compatible chain, developers can easily deploy smart contracts and build decentralized applications (dApps) using familiar tools. The integration with SoSoValue's native data oracles and indexing services allows these dApps to seamlessly incorporate rich, real-time on-chain data directly into their logic, creating powerful analytic and trading applications.

SoSoValue (SOSO) cannot be mined in the traditional Proof-of-Work (PoW) sense. Instead, new SOSO tokens are created through the block validation process in its Proof-of-Stake (PoS) system. The primary way to "earn" new SOSO is by participating in network staking. Users can either run a validator node, which requires a significant technical setup and a substantial stake of SOSO tokens, or more commonly, they can delegate their SOSO tokens to an existing, trusted validator. By doing so, delegators contribute to network security and, in return, receive a portion of the staking rewards proportional to their delegated stake. This process is analogous to earning interest and is the fundamental method of participating in the network's consensus and earning newly issued SOSO.
